The Manitou Dorado Pro is the pinnacle of the Dorado lineup — a fork built without compromise for riders who demand the absolute best from their front suspension. The Pro's sealed MC2 damper is the same unit found across Manitou's gravity race program, offering independent high-speed and low-speed compression adjustment alongside rebound control. Paired with the Dorado IRT air spring's three independently tunable chambers, the result is a level of precision tuning that lets you optimize for virtually any condition or riding style.
The inverted chassis — with larger diameter tubes at the top and sliders at the bottom — continues to be one of the most technically sound suspension designs in mountain biking. Less unsprung weight means the wheel tracks the ground more accurately at speed, translating raw terrain input into controlled, confident handling. - Inverted chassis — industry-leading stiffness-to-weight ratio and ground tracking
- IRT (Infinite Rate Tune) air spring — three independently tunable air chambers
- Sealed MC2 damper — independent high-speed and low-speed compression with rebound adjustment
- Internally adjustable travel: 180mm, 190mm, 203mm
- 37mm stanchions with Hexlock SL2 axle
- 20mm x 110mm thru-axle
- Post mount brake compatible (180mm)
- Available in 27.5" (47mm offset) and 29" (57mm offset)
- Integrated flexible fender included
- Machined crown with premium finish
